This course offers students with the abilities and data to perform basic set-ups on three axis CNC Vertilcal Mill and 2 axis CNC Horizontal Lathe machines. The course features hands on training in establishing different jobs using HAAS and Fanuc controls and the opportunity to work with totally different slicing tools, instruments, jigs and fixtures. It will increase the capabilities of machining beyond the vary of what could possibly be accomplished by humans. The repeatability can be extremely correct, and it can preserve tight tolerances from piece to piece. Because a machine is doing the work with precision, production throughput can additionally be higher than human-run machines.
